The Connection and Fabrication Engineer will work with the DPHV detailing and engineering team to design and size steel structure connections, as well as coordinate many technical aspects related to Tekla modeling and shop drawing production for steel building and structure construction projects. You will be involved in the early stages of a fabrication project, assisting in the design of connections, coordinating models, drawing and assisting in fabrication and site erection.

 

Responsabilities :

  • Calculate and dimension connections on structural steel projects
  • Assist and collaborate with the detailing team, for fabrication drawing
  • Review shop and erection drawings for approval, production or installation
  • Assist steel fabricators with technical support for steel fabrication and fabrication sequencing of high complexity structural components.
  • Assist in the design of structural steel erection sequences, design of temporary stability elements, and specification of lifting devices used in structural erection.
